The new town on the Arabatskaya Strelka in the Kherson region will become a resort. This was announced on June 26 by the governor of the region, Vladimir Saldo.

According to him, a master plan is already being implemented and construction is underway.

"It will look very beautiful, attractive and comfortable. The Kherson region has very great potential for the construction of housing and recreation facilities, as well as sanatorium-resort facilities," Saldo said in an interview with RIA Novosti.

He added that it is planned to build no more than nine floors, large areas are provided for individual housing construction.
